Ukufaka Nokunakekela Ama-Transformer Ohlobo Lwebhokisi

Ama-transformer ayisici esibalulekile ezinhlelweni zokusatshalaliswa kwamandla kagesi, aguqula ugesi we-voltage ephezulu ube yi-voltage ephansi ukuze kusetshenziswe ngokuphephile nangokuphumelelayo. Ama-transformer e-box type, ikakhulukazi, asetshenziswa kabanzi ezinhlotsheni ezahlukene ngenxa yomklamo wawo omncane noguquguqukayo. Ukufakwa kahle kanye nokugcinwa njalo kubalulekile ukuqinisekisa ukusebenza kahle kanye nobude besikhathi sama-transformer e-box type.

Ukufaka Ama-Transformer Ohlobo Lwebhokisi

Ukufaka ama-transformer ohlobo lwebhokisi kudinga ukuhlela ngokucophelela nokunamathela eziqondisweni zokuphepha ukuze kuvinjelwe izingozi futhi kuqinisekiswe ukusebenza kahle. Ngaphambi kokuba inqubo yokufaka iqale, kubalulekile ukwenza ucwaningo olunzulu lwendawo ukuze kuhlolwe indawo engcono kakhulu ye-transformer. Izici ezifana nokufinyeleleka kokulungiswa, ukusondela komthwalo kagesi, kanye nokuhambisana nemithetho yendawo kufanele kucatshangelwe ngokucophelela. Ngaphezu kwalokho, kubalulekile ukuqinisekisa ukuthi indawo yokufaka ayinazo izingozi ezingaba khona njengokuqongelela kwamanzi, ukushisa ngokweqile, noma izinto ezigqwalisayo.

Uma indawo isikhethiwe, isinyathelo esilandelayo ukufakwa kwangempela kwe-transformer yohlobo lwebhokisi. Lokhu kuhilela ukubeka ngokucophelela i-transformer esisekelweni esiqinile ukuze isekele isisindo sayo futhi iqinisekise ukuqina. I-transformer kufanele ibekwe endaweni enomoya omuhle ukuze kuvinjelwe ukushisa ngokweqile futhi kube lula ukuyifinyelela ngesikhathi sokulungiswa. Ukufakwa kokushisa okufanele kanye nokufakwa phansi kwe-transformer nakho kubalulekile ukunciphisa ingozi yamaphutha kagesi nokuqinisekisa ukuphepha kwabasebenzi abasebenza eduze.

Ukugcina Ama-Transformer Ohlobo Lwebhokisi

Ukugcinwa njalo kubalulekile ekulondolozweni kokusebenza nokuthembeka kwama-transformer ohlobo lwebhokisi. Lokhu kuhlanganisa ukuhlolwa okuvamile, ukuhlolwa, kanye nokuhlanza ukuze kutholakale noma yiziphi izinkinga ezingaba khona futhi kuvinjelwe ukuwohloka kwezingxenye ezibalulekile. Ukuhlolwa kokumelana nokushisa kufanele kwenziwe njalo ukuze kuhlolwe isimo sokushisa kwe-transformer futhi kutholakale noma yikuphi umswakama noma ukungcola okungase kuphazamise ubuqotho bayo.

Ngaphezu kokuhlolwa kukagesi, izingxenye zemishini ze-transformer kufanele zihlolwe njalo ukuqinisekisa ukuthi zisesimweni esihle sokusebenza. Lokhu kuhlanganisa ukuhlola ukuqina kokuxhumeka, ukuqinisekisa ukuhambisana kwe-core kanye ne-windings, kanye nokuhlola isimo sezinhlelo zokupholisa. Noma yiziphi izimpawu zokuguguleka, ukugqwala, noma ukucindezeleka kwemishini kufanele kuxazululwe ngokushesha ukuze kuvinjelwe umonakalo owengeziwe futhi kuqinisekiswe ukusebenza okuphephile kwe-transformer.

Ukuqapha Nokuxilonga Impilo Ye-Transformer

Ngaphezu kwemisebenzi yokulungisa evamile, ukuqapha okuqhubekayo kanye nokuxilongwa kwempilo ye-transformer kubalulekile ekutholeni kusenesikhathi izinkinga ezingaba khona. Lokhu kungafezwa ngokusebenzisa amathuluzi okuxilonga athuthukile njengokuhlaziywa kwegesi encibilikisiwe (i-DGA), okungabona ukuba khona kwamazinga egesi angajwayelekile avela emaphutheni angaphakathi. Ngaphezu kwalokho, izinhlelo zokuqapha eziku-inthanethi zinganikeza idatha yesikhathi sangempela kumapharamitha okusebenza njengokushisa, umthwalo, kanye nokudlidliza, okuvumela ukungenelela okusheshayo uma kwenzeka ukungahambi kahle.

Idatha eqoqwe emisebenzini yokuqapha kanye nokuxilonga inganikeza ukuqonda okubalulekile ngempilo iyonke kanye nokusebenza kwe-transformer, okuvumela ukungenelela ngesikhathi kanye nokugcinwa kokuvimbela. Ngokusebenzisa amandla okuhlaziya idatha kanye namasu okulungisa okubikezela, ukwehluleka okungenzeka kungalindelwa futhi kuncishiswe, kuncishiswe isikhathi sokungasebenzi futhi kuthuthukiswe isikhathi sokusebenza kwe-transformer.

Isiphetho

Ekuphetheni, ukufakwa nokugcinwa kwama-transformer ohlobo lwebhokisi kuyizinto ezibalulekile zokuqinisekisa ukusebenza okuthembekile nokuphephile kwezinhlelo zokusatshalaliswa kwamandla kagesi. Ngokulandela imikhuba emihle yokufaka, ukwenza imisebenzi yokulungisa njalo, kanye nokusebenzisa amathuluzi okuqapha nokuxilonga athuthukile, ubuqotho kanye nokusebenza kwama-transformer ohlobo lwebhokisi kungagcinwa, ekugcineni kube negalelo engqalasizinda yamandla esimeme futhi esebenza kahle. Ukunamathela eziqondisweni zokuphepha kanye nezindinganiso zemboni kubaluleke kakhulu kuyo yonke impilo ye-transformer, kusukela ekufakweni kuya ekukhishweni emsebenzini, ukuqinisekisa ukuvikelwa kwabasebenzi kanye nokuqhubeka kokuhlinzekwa kukagesi. Ngokunakekelwa nokunakwa okufanele, ama-transformer ohlobo lwebhokisi angasebenza njengempahla ethembekile neyigugu ezinhlobonhlobo zezicelo, esekela ikhwalithi kanye nokuthembeka kokusatshalaliswa kwamandla kagesi.

Uyini Umugqa Wokusika Ubude?
Umugqa onqunyiwe ubude uwumshini okhethekile osetshenziswa embonini yokucubungula insimbi. Uguqula ama-coil amakhulu ensimbi abe ubude obuthile, okunikeza izinga eliphezulu lokunemba nokusebenza kahle. Le migqa ibalulekile ekuguquleni izinto zokusetshenziswa zibe yizingxenye ezisebenzisekayo ezimbonini ezahlukahlukene.
